“How Cloud Computing Can Boost Efficiency and Productivity for Small Businesses”

In today’s fast-paced business environment, small businesses are constantly looking for ways to streamline operations and increase productivity. One technology that has emerged as a game-changer for small businesses is cloud computing. Cloud computing allows businesses to access and store data and applications over the internet, rather than on a physical server or computer.

There are several ways in which cloud computing can boost efficiency and productivity for small businesses. One of the key benefits of cloud computing is the ability to access data and applications from anywhere, at any time. This means that employees can work remotely, collaborate on projects in real-time, and access important information on-the-go. This flexibility can lead to increased productivity and efficiency, as employees are no longer tied to a physical office space.

Another benefit of cloud computing is cost savings. Instead of investing in expensive hardware and software, small businesses can pay a monthly subscription fee for cloud services. This allows businesses to scale their IT infrastructure as needed, without the upfront costs associated with traditional IT solutions. Additionally, cloud computing providers often handle maintenance and updates, reducing the burden on small business owners and IT staff.

Cloud computing also offers enhanced security features, such as data encryption, regular backups, and multi-factor authentication. This can help small businesses protect their sensitive information and prevent data breaches. In addition, cloud computing providers often have dedicated teams of security experts who monitor and respond to potential threats, providing an extra layer of protection for businesses.

Overall, cloud computing can revolutionize the way small businesses operate, boosting efficiency and productivity in the process. By leveraging the power of the cloud, small businesses can access cutting-edge technology, streamline operations, and stay competitive in today’s digital marketplace.

“Data Security and Disaster Recovery: Protecting Your Small Business with Cloud Computing”

In today’s digital age, data security and disaster recovery are essential components of running a successful small business. With the increasing threat of cyber attacks and natural disasters, it is crucial for small business owners to implement robust measures to protect their valuable data and ensure business continuity.

One of the most effective ways to safeguard your business data is through cloud computing. Cloud computing offers a secure and reliable platform for storing and accessing data, making it an ideal solution for small businesses looking to enhance their data security and disaster recovery capabilities.

By leveraging cloud computing services, small businesses can benefit from advanced security features such as encryption, access controls, and multi-factor authentication. These measures help protect sensitive data from unauthorized access and ensure that it remains safe and secure at all times.

In addition to data security, cloud computing also offers robust disaster recovery capabilities. In the event of a cyber attack, hardware failure, or natural disaster, businesses can quickly recover their data and resume operations with minimal downtime. Cloud-based disaster recovery solutions enable businesses to replicate their data in multiple locations, ensuring that it is always accessible and protected from potential threats.

Overall, cloud computing provides small businesses with a cost-effective and efficient way to enhance their data security and disaster recovery capabilities. By implementing cloud-based solutions, businesses can protect their valuable data, mitigate risks, and ensure business continuity in the face of unforeseen challenges.
